    main oven burns on one side ,good even flame ,where should the vented shelf go out of interest.
    Also grill not spreading across the mesh just across the front ,any ideas ?

    Take a look at the oven door seal, that can cause lose of heat at one side and gives the impression that it is burning on the other side.
    Also worth checking what size of tray is being used as this can stop the heat circulating if the tray is as wide or deep as the oven.

    Grill sounds like the burner plaque is damage and drawing air or the injector could be blocked.

    i think the vented “shelf” is a lid liners goes right in the top of the oven…also sounds like you need to check your gas pressure at the meter and at the appliance!!

    Grill should only be across the front, its not a particularly big flame on them either so wont go back too far on the mesh.
